Esko examined under comp plan study

About a dozen people gathered at Thomson Town Hall Thursday evening for a brainstorming session on both the present and the future. On Tuesday, at the National Night Out celebration in Esko, community members of all ages were standing in line to voice their opinions on the place where they live, go to school, play and maybe even work.

It’s all a part of developing the township’s next Comprehensive Plan, an effort that last happened in 1999.

A lot of things have changed since then. The township is now the second-largest community in Carlton County, after Cloquet. Its business park didn’t exist...
